Abstract
Our research aims to investigate the role played by media and ICTs
in building intergenerational and intragenerational relations for the grandparents.
The project aims to understand how grandmothers use Facebook and digital
devices (computers, laptops, tablets, smartphones) within the family and the
friend networks, the role of communication technologies for entertainment and
the resistance and difficulties in using ICT for elderly. Data for research analysis
was collected through four focus groups conducted with 28 Italian grandmothers
living in Milan, Italy.
Our focus groups show an intricate scenario: although the trigger to start to
use new digital technology comes from family and people belonging to different
generations, the daily use of the ICTs reveals a complex relationship with children
and grandchildren regarding technological issues, which often characterized by
incompatible netiquette, different competences and lack of learning assistance.
As more elderly are going online and widening their online interactions,
further research should be pursued to understand how older people use digital
technologies to communicate with peers and to point out the differences between
elderly digital use for intra and intergenerational communication.
